A charming, double bay-fronted four bedroom Edwardian town house in this premier west city location.
Cambridge City 0.5 of a mile, M11 (junction 12) 1.75 miles, Mainline Railway Station 2 miles (distances are approximate).
13 Owlstone Road is believed to date from the early 1900's and is a fine example of the period with well-proportioned rooms and high ceilings. Built with brick elevations under a slate roof, the property is an attractive and well-positioned period house in the heart of Newnham, one of Cambridge’s most consistently sought-after residential areas. The property has clearly been thoughtfully reconfigured and improved, now providing beautifully presented four-bedroom accommodation. The improvements, including the new kitchen, bathrooms and general presentation, give the house a very appealing “turn-key” quality, The property further benefits from a detached garden studio and would also be offered with the significant benefit of no onward chain.
Owlstone Road lies to the west of the city within the highly regarded Newnham area, widely recognised as one of the best residential locations in the city. Local facilities include a post office, chemist, bakers, butchers, grocers, small supermarket, the highly regarded Newnham Croft Primary School and Lammas Land Recreation Ground, with a large children's' play area, tennis court and paddling pool. The property is also situated close to the Paradise Nature Reserve.
The historic city centre is about half a mile away and provides an attractive combination of ancient and modern buildings, colleges, winding lanes and extensive shopping facilities. The property is extremely well placed for many of the University departments, 'The Backs' and delightful walks along the River Cam to the nearby villages of Grantchester and Coton. There is also an excellent range of schools for all ages within half to three-quarters of a mile of the property, including King's College School and St John's College School in Grange Road.
